  • Description: In order to cope with the increasingly severe air pollution problem around the world, all countries have adopted corresponding environmental regulation policies, which will further affect the green behavior and performance of micro enterprises. In this paper, we use the panel data of Chinese industrial enterprise to examine the impact of the “Two Control Zone” (TCZ) policy on enterprise green performance. We found that the implementation of environmental regulation such as the “Two Control Zone” (TCZ) can significantly improve the green performance of enterprises, and the improvement effect is more significant with the policy refinement. Most importantly, enterprises realize cleaner production mainly through the transformation of energy consumption structure, and the improvement of production process is the main way to improve the enterprise green performance. Under the pressure of rising emission reduction costs, enterprises in acid rain control zone, state-owned enterprises and large enterprises are more capable of improving enterprise green performance
